A pacy left-sided player, Courtney Pitt came through the youth ranks at Chelsea with the likes of Carlton Cole, John Terry and Jody Morris, and in 2001 opted to join former Chelsea coach Graham Rix at First Division side Portsmouth for a tribunal set fee of £200,000 plus add-ons.

A regular in his first season with 39 league appearances and three goals, Pitt failed to make an appearance in 2002-03 under new boss Harry Redknapp as he brought in new players and Pompey earned promotion to the Premiership.

Loans at Luton and Coventry followed before he was reunited with Rix, now manager at Oxford United, in March 2004, but he was released at the end of that season and spent a season at Boston before joining the U's on trial in September 2006. He quickly earned a contract to the end of that season and has since established himself as a key member of the team.

A player with quick feet and not afraid to shoot from distance, Courtney spent most of 2007-08 in a wingback role but still got forward to set up goals and score the odd screamer himself.

Surprisingly released by Jimmy Quinn at the end of that season, United's longest-serving player was brought back by new boss Gary Brabin in July 2008 but in a pre-season friendly against West Ham he suffered a knee injury, which required surgery.  He missed the first four months of the season but returned at the end of November to play in his accustomed role as a winger.

With the club reducing its playing budget, Courts was transfer-listed in the summer but was taken off the list in September after talks with new boss Martin Ling.
